Step 4: Stabilize integration tests before migrating. Plugin authors targeting the Brindlepay gateway should know the flakiness stems from the sandbox settlement queue, not their code. Pin your harness to the new deterministic clock and retry budget before running the suite. To do that, set your test environment to match these values.

service settings:
druwyn:
  log_level: debug
  metrics_host: metrics.druwyn.tolvaqlabs.internal
  pool_size: 32

Management Meeting Minutes — Launch Plan for the Tindergold Range

Quick recap for branch managers: launch is pencilled in for late spring, with Harwick branches going first as the pilot region. Marketing has the window display kits ready; stock lands roughly three weeks before go-live, so watch your storeroom space. Pria walked us through the training schedule — two sessions per branch, no exceptions. Pricing sign-off is expected next week. The confidential note below covers what comes after launch.

management briefing: Only 33 of the 205 pilot accounts renewed Kasath, so a churn review is set for October 17. Weniusek Logistics is in early talks to buy Holethax Freight for about $345.6 million.

Ticket: Locked credentials vault — Murmura audio-guide app. The vault storing the narration CDN tokens sealed itself after three failed unlock attempts during last night's deploy. New folks: do not retry blindly, as five failures triggers a 24-hour lockout. Follow the unseal procedure in the ops wiki, supplying the recovery passphrase noted just below.

unlock words, fawig-bagef: olidor-holir-istox-holath-tamys-quenion-giliel